thanks gramboh, and you hit it right on with the plusses and minuses of the Antec vs the Fractal.

Yes my PS wires got in the way in the P182 and that's why I had a hard time getting at the sata ports.

The build quality of the Antec is superior, but it's got a few issues another one being the hard drive cages. Better than old school cases were but the newer cases like the fractal are much easier to work with. You do need to screw in the HDs but they screw in on the botom, not the sides, so no trouble at all aligning. you just lay your HD down bottom side up and lay the white drawer on top of it. Also, the HDs go in perpendicular, or across the case so you just slide the drive in and the SATA and power cables are right there on the back side where you want them to be.

The case is loud but it's really the Corsair fan and hopefully I'll get that fixed.

Can anyone with a Gigabyte Z68 board please try something?


I just updated my D3H-B3 to the latest BIOS which is F10 and Turbo Boost has changed. When I enable XMP, that sets my memory to 1600Mhz. It also, as of BIOS F10, adjusts the clock ratio from 34 to 38. It WILL NOT let me set it back to 34 no matter what I do. Turbo Boost doesn't seem to be working anymore because at idle it settles at 1.6Ghz and at load all four cores jump to 3.8Ghz with no in between. And besides with Turbo Boost only one core is ever allowed to reach 3.8Ghz, not all four.


I spoke with someone at Gigabyte and he spent the afternoon testing a D3H-B3 to see what was going on. He said the new BIOS ties XMP with clock ratio and that he did see the clock ratio go from 34 to 38 when XMP was enabled but that only the first core would reach 3.8Ghz, the rest would only go to 3.7, 3.6 and 3.5 like they should


Can someone please try this on their Gigabyte Z68 board if you have a new BIOS version? My sanity thanks you!
